快速找到所需插件需用package control本地搜索,关键词须精准匹配插件名(如搜prettify而非“代码格式化”),安装后通过命令面板或菜单确认是否加载成功,并区分编辑器能力边界——sublime不支持智能重命名、统一运行文件等ide级功能。

怎么快速找到自己需要的插件
Sublime 本身不提供“插件商店”网页界面,所有搜索都得靠 Package Control 在本地完成——它不是搜索引擎,而是从官方仓库拉取索引后做本地匹配。所以你搜不到,往往不是插件不存在,而是关键词没对上。
- 别搜“代码格式化”,搜
prettify或beautify(HTML-CSS-JS Prettify 插件命令里写的就是这个) - 想“侧边栏增强”,直接搜
SideBarEnhancements(名字就叫这个,拼错一个字母都不出结果) - 搜“Markdown 预览”,但实际要装的是
Markdown Preview(注意中间空格,不是连写的 MarkdownPreview) - 如果搜了三遍没结果,先按
Ctrl+Shift+P输入Package Control: List Packages确认 Package Control 自身是否正常加载——它挂了,整个插件生态就失联
哪些插件值得优先装(真实开发中高频刚需)
不是所有热门插件都适合你当前工作流。比如 GitSavvy 功能强,但如果你只用命令行 git,它反而占内存还可能和终端冲突;而 SearchInProject 几乎无脑推荐,因为 Sublime 原生的 Ctrl+Shift+F 查找范围默认是“打开的所有文件”,不是项目目录——这点很多人卡半天才意识到。
-
AdvancedOpenFile:替代原生Ctrl+P,支持子串模糊匹配路径(输main.css能命中src/css/main.css),快捷键默认Ctrl+Alt+O -
SublimeLinter+ 对应 linter(如SublimeLinter-eslint):语法检查不依赖 LSP,轻量且稳定,适合老项目或低配机器 -
BracketHighlighter:不只是高亮括号,还能标出 HTML 标签对、JSON 键值对、正则分组——调试嵌套结构时比肉眼快得多 -
Emmet:写前端必装,div.container>ul>li*3回车直接展开,不是“锦上添花”,是省掉重复敲 20 行的基础效率工具
搜到插件后,怎么确认它真能用
安装完只是第一步。很多插件装完没反应,不是坏了,而是没触发条件,或者快捷键被覆盖了。
- 先查
Preferences → Package Settings里有没有对应菜单项,没有说明插件根本没加载成功(常见于插件文件夹名含空格或版本后缀,如GitGutter v3应改为GitGutter) - 打开命令面板
Ctrl+Shift+P,输入插件功能关键词(如toggle sidebar、git blame),看命令是否出现在列表里——不出现=未注册,出现但点不动=可能缺少依赖或配置错误 - 想查快捷键?别翻文档,直接打开
Preferences → Key Bindings,左边默认配置里搜插件命令名(如"command": "markdown_preview"),右边用户配置里看有没有被你手动删掉或覆盖 - 某些插件(如
ColorPicker)需要系统级依赖(macOS 的osascript,Windows 的 .NET Framework),装完第一次调用会弹报错,得按提示补环境
搜不到想要的功能,其实是 Sublime 没这能力
Sublime 是编辑器,不是 IDE。有些你以为“应该有”的功能,它压根不支持,硬搜只会浪费时间。
- 没有“智能重命名变量”(Rename Symbol):LSP 插件可以部分模拟,但底层不支持符号作用域分析,改名可能漏掉字符串里的同名文本
- 没有“运行当前文件”的统一命令:Python 用
Terminus+ 自定义 build system,Node.js 得配sublime-js-console,Java?基本靠外部终端 - 没有“项目级自动导入”:ES6 import、Python from ... import 都得手写,
AutoFileName只能补路径,不能推导模块名 - 别在插件市场找“AI 补全”——Sublime 没语言服务器通信层,所有所谓 AI 插件都是调外部 API 或本地小模型,延迟高、不稳定、还可能传代码
真正卡住的时候,先问自己:这是编辑行为,还是工程行为?前者 Sublime 擅长,后者建议切到 VS Code 或 JetBrains 工具链。插件再多,也补不上架构差异。










